The Itinerary in Detail
Start in the Fashion District
Your adventure kicks off in Toronto’s Fashion District, an energetic hub of creativity and style. Here, your stylist will perform a mini style consultation—a quick, personalized chat to understand your body type, features, and style preferences. This helps shape the tour and ensures that the boutiques you visit are relevant to your tastes. Expect to see some must-see boutiques and discover hidden gems within this vibrant neighborhood.
Downtown Toronto
Next, you’ll pass through the city’s core, soaking in the sights and vibes of downtown Toronto. This part of the tour is designed to introduce you to local fashion designers and brands, giving you an insider look at the city’s creative pulse. Your stylist’s guidance ensures you’re not just shopping aimlessly but focusing on brands that match your style. It’s a chance to pick up unique pieces you might not find elsewhere.
Yorkville Boutique Exploration
The final stop takes you to Yorkville, known for its upscale boutiques and seasoned shopping experience. Here, you can browse boutiques like Andrews, which showcase more established fashion makers. This neighborhood invites a different kind of shopping—more refined, more curated. You’ll also have opportunities to ask your stylist additional questions, perhaps about styling tips or local fashion stories.
What’s Included and What You’ll Get
This tour isn’t just about shopping; it’s about the experience. Included in the package are 3 hours of guided, curated shopping, personalized style tips, and photos of your shopping journey. The photos are a fun bonus—something to look back on and share with friends.
The tour starts at iHalo Krunch on Queen Street West, a lively spot that’s easy to reach via public transportation. It ends in Yorkville at Cibo Wine Bar, giving you a perfect excuse to continue exploring or grab a bite.
Group Size and Atmosphere
With a maximum of 6 travelers, but typically just 4, this experience feels intimate. It’s ideal if you prefer avoiding crowded, rushed shopping trips. The small-group format allows your stylist to give personalized advice and make genuine recommendations.

Potential Drawbacks
On the flip side, weather can be a consideration. Since the entire experience is outdoors or in boutique windows, bad weather could dampen the mood or even lead to cancellations. The policy states that if canceled due to poor weather, you’ll get a full refund or a chance to reschedule, but it’s something to keep in mind if your trip’s date is flexible.
Plus, at $150.68 per person, the price is fair considering the personalized service and curated boutiques, but it’s not a budget option. For those looking for a quick, cheap shopping fix, this might seem a little steep. But if style is important to you and you want expert guidance, it’s probably worth it.

FAQ

Is the tour suitable for all ages?
The tour is designed for most travelers and doesn’t specify age restrictions. If you enjoy boutique shopping and style tips, you’ll likely find it enjoyable regardless of age.
How long does the tour last?
It’s approximately 3 hours long, giving you enough time to explore several neighborhoods without feeling rushed.
Where does the tour start and end?
It begins at iHalo Krunch on Queen Street West and ends at Cibo Wine Bar in Yorkville, both in easily accessible areas of Toronto.
Is this tour family-friendly?
The description doesn’t specify families or children, and the experience is focused on boutique shopping and style tips, so it’s probably best suited for adults.
What’s included in the price?
You get 3 hours of curated shopping, personalized style tips, local fashion stories, and photos from your tour.
Can I cancel if the weather is bad?
Yes, if the tour is canceled due to poor weather, you’ll be offered a different date or a full refund.
How personalized is the experience?
Very. A pre-tour questionnaire helps your stylist tailor the boutique visits and style advice to your preferences.
Is transportation provided?
No, but the meeting points are near public transit, and the neighborhoods are walkable.
What should I bring?
Comfortable shoes, your style preferences, and an open mind. Photos are included, so remember your camera or phone!
